EDITORS COMMENTS
Marcus Miller, a renowned jazz musician from the United States, captivates the audience at the London Jazz Festival in 2017. In this print captured by artist Alan John Ainsworth, Marcus is seen immersed in his music, strumming his bass guitar with passion and skill. The image showcases the vibrant atmosphere of the festival as people gather around to witness this musical genius in action. Dressed stylishly in a hat and casual clothes, Marcus exudes an aura of coolness that perfectly complements his exceptional talent. Set against the backdrop of iconic London buildings, this photograph captures not only a momentous performance but also represents the harmonious blend of cultures between America and England. The Barbican location adds to its charm as it symbolizes both tradition and modernity. With closed eyes and a blissful expression on his face, Marcus demonstrates pure enjoyment while playing his instrument. His mastery over the bass guitar is evident through every note he produces, leaving spectators awestruck. This portrait encapsulates the essence of jazz music - its expressive nature, improvisation skills, and soul-stirring melodies. It serves as a timeless reminder of an extraordinary performance during one unforgettable night at one of Europe's most prestigious jazz festivals.
